SAFETY
Lemare Group companies are committed to rigorous safety standards, training, and planning. As a BC Forest Safety Council SAFE Certified organization, we demonstrate our dedication to maintaining industry-leading safety practices. SAFE Certification requires ongoing audits, accountability, and commitment to a comprehensive safety management system.
We hold to the principle that no work shall be performed unless it is safe to do so. Every task begins and ends with a commitment to safety, supported by constant monitoring, planning, and accountability at all levels.

Safe Certified Audits
B.C. Forest Safety Council SAFE CERTIFIED organizations perform better. They are reliable, predictable and efficient.
"Having an effective safety management system in place helps reduce incidents and injuries; companies improve their reliability, quality and competitiveness."
